1.先检查服务器端的监听服务是否打开,如果没有打开请启动其监听 客户端:tnsping <tns_name> 服务器Linux下: #>lsnrctl status 查看监听状态 #>lsnrctl start 启动监听 2.通过Sql Plus连接一下试试,如果Sql Plus连接能成功,那就说明你的tnsnames.ora内容有错误 我的问题就在别名dev_db前面有一个空格
sqlplus是oracle的一个客户端client,win7下有三个登录方式(图形版/DOS命令行版/IE版) 1.图形版登陆sqlplus示例,具体如下 ①用户名:scott/tiger 口令:空 主机字符串:空或者orcl(创建oracle时的全局数据库名称) ②用户名:scott 口令:tiger 主机字符串:空或者orcl(创建oracle时的全局数据库名称) ③用户名:sys/as...
要使用SQL*Plus连接Oracle数据库,你可以按照以下步骤进行操作: 确保已安装Oracle Client并配置好环境变量: 在使用SQLPlus之前,需要确保你的系统中已经安装了Oracle客户端,并且SQLPlus工具可用。 同时,需要将Oracle客户端的bin目录添加到系统的环境变量中,以便在命令行或终端中可以直接调用SQL*Plus。 打开命令行终端: ...
SQL * Plus是一个交互式操控和管理Oracle数据库命令行工具,它有自己的环境和命令。 Oracle数据库服务器(Server)软件、客户端(Client)软件及Instant Client中都包含SQL * Plus工具,不需要额外进行安装。 谁在使用SQL * Plus? 作为Oracle自带的高效管理工具,数据库操作人员可以使用它很方便完成日常工作。在大多数使用...
通常,这个文件应该位于Oracle客户端的安装目录下,如C:\Oracle\product\<version>\Client\bin。 检查系统目录:如果oci.dll文件不在Oracle客户端的安装目录下,可以检查系统的系统目录,如C:\Windows\System32(对于32位系统)或C:\Windows\SysWOW64(对于64位系统的32位DLL)以及C:\Windows\System32(对于64位系统的64位...
全网最详细的Windows系统里Oracle 11g R2 Client(64bit)的下载与安装(图文详解) 命令行方式测试安装是否成功 1) 打开服务(cmd—>services.msc) 以下是Oracle 11g R2Database的: 以下是Oracle 11g R2 Database和Oracle 11g R2 Client的: 2) 测试一下。打开Oracle自带的SQL PLUS。运行SQL Plus,通过用户名/密码能...
[root@node1 ~]# cat /usr/lib/oracle/11.2/client64/network/admin/tnsnames.ora TPADCTEST = (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.1.81)(PORT = 1521)) ) (CONNECT_DATA = (SERVICE_NAME = TPADC) ...
为了能够在任何位置运行SQL*Plus,需要将Oracle客户端的可执行文件路径添加到系统的环境变量中,具体操作如下: 找到Oracle客户端的安装路径,C:oracleproduct11.2.0client_1bin 右键点击“计算机”或“此电脑”,选择“属性” 在弹出的窗口中,点击“高级系统设置” ...
[root@node1 ~]# mkdir -p /usr/lib/oracle/11.2/client64/network/admin 1 [root@node1 ~]# vim /usr/lib/oracle/11.2/client64/network/admin/tnsnames.ora 1 [root@node1 ~]# cat /usr/lib/oracle/11.2/client64/network/admin/tnsnames.ora ...
SQL> save d:\test.sql --保存缓冲区文件到指定文件中 已创建 file d:\test.sql SQL> @d:\test.sql --执行保存文件的SQL 查看表结构(describe/desc) SQL> desc dept 保存查询输出结果 SQL> spool D:\spool.txt --开启spool并指定保存路径